An overseas pro-Beijing organization is a driving force behind a decade-long infiltration into Australia, including promoting China’s controversial Belt and Road Initiative, internal documents reveal. The Belt and Road Initiative (BRI), a transcontinental investment project aimed at expanding China’s global influence through political, economic, or cultural cooperation, was first proposed by Chinese leader Xi Jinping in 2013. In recent years, the Australia International Trade Association (AITA) has organized more than 70 visiting tours for Chinese Communist Party (CCP) and Australian officials. As an Australian civil organization with close ties with the CCP’s United Front Work and Ministry of Foreign Affairs, AITA has launched extensive local events focusing on promoting the Belt and Road Initiative. Forums to Promote BRI Since the BRI officially began in 2015, AITA has held forums anually across Australia to promote the BRI, according to the CCP’s foreign affairs documents obtained by The Epoch Times.
